Default general election voting question.

can you vote for a party that arnt running in your town? Or just who are?

You can only vote for a Candidate who has decided to stand for election in your voting ward, not a party.
If none of your candidates are members of the party you are thinking about, there's nothing you can do about it, apart from having moved to a ward where they are represented and registering to vote there in time for the next election.
